Originally Posted by Aim m3 Lat3r
how well will it narrow the sure thing that the head gasket is blown by doing a compession test. i mean. there are leaks. i think there is so much coolant coming back into the resosvior that it just spits out from the top of the resovior. anything else i should consider to find out exactly why there is hard core white smoke with a coolant smell? everyone thanks for the input. thank you
the coolant is not overflowing. the coolant is being burnt. the headgasket seals the head and the block together. it was lifted for some odd reason, and now the coolant that circulates through the engine is spliiting in to the combustion chamber. which gets burned as it cycles. it will continue to burn coolant, sweet smelling smoke coming out your exhaust, and the only way to stop it is to replace the headgasket with a new one.
